Sale on canvas prints! Use code ABCXYZ at checkout for a special discount! Visit me on Mastodon and Doctor Obvious street photos too! Also M art, etc
1 - 51 of 51 nature greeting cards for sale
Results: 51
1 - 51 of 51 nature greeting cards for sale